Is overtaking illegal?

It is illegal if there are clearly prohibited signs or road markings, or in an unsafe, reckless or uncontrolled manner. Examples of this include when you can’t see the road ahead clearly – possibly in bad weather, such as rain or fog – or if you have to break the speed limit to overtake.

What is a fake brand?

Copycat products Those that reproduce or imitate the appearance of other products but do not reproduce the trademarked brand name or logo. If they confuse consumers, they may still be illegal under trademark law. Counterfeiters may include manufacturers, distributors or retailers.
